Abstract :
In this paper, the authors propose a novel high-throughput, ASIC architecture to realize the context-adaptive variable-length decoder (CAVLC) of H.264/AVC baseline profile. The authors conduct a thorough analysis of inherent parallelism of the CAVLC algorithm and identify particular steps that will benefit from parallel computing. In particular, the authors adopt a bit-position VLC decoding approach to decode multiple symbols concurrently in a critical step in CAVLC. This modification leads to almost 40% reduction of clock cycles compared to a straight-forward implementation
